Title: The Last Breath of Mars

Mars was dying, and with it, so were the hopes and dreams of all the Martian civilization. The once-thriving cities now lay abandoned, and the last of the Martians were fighting a losing battle to keep their planet alive.

As the last few remaining Martians gathered in their ancient temples, they knew that their time was running out. They had tried everything to save their planet, but nothing had worked. All they could do now was wait for the end to come.

But one day, a spaceship landed on the dusty red planet, carrying a group of humans from Earth. The Martians had heard of these creatures before, but had never seen them up close. The humans were amazed to find life on Mars, and they quickly set to work trying to understand the Martians and their culture.

At first, the Martians were skeptical of the humans, but they soon realized that the humans might be their last hope. The humans had technology that the Martians had never seen before, and they quickly got to work trying to find a solution to the Martian's problem.

The humans worked tirelessly for months, trying everything they could think of to save Mars. They built machines that could purify the air, and they planted new trees and plants to try to restore the planet's atmosphere. But nothing seemed to work, and the Martians grew increasingly desperate.

Finally, after months of work, the humans came up with a plan. They had discovered a way to create a massive storm that would bring water and life-giving nutrients to Mars. The Martians were skeptical at first, but they knew that they had nothing to lose.

The humans set their plan in motion, and soon a massive storm began to rage across the planet. The Martians watched in amazement as the storm brought water and nutrients to the parched soil, and they knew that their planet might just have a chance.

For weeks, the storm raged on, and the Martians worked alongside the humans to ensure that everything went according to plan. And then, just as suddenly as it had started, the storm dissipated, leaving a planet that was once again alive and thriving.

The Martians looked around in wonder at their newly revived planet, and they knew that they had the humans to thank for it. They had worked together to save a planet that was on the brink of death, and in doing so, they had formed a bond that would last for generations.

As the humans prepared to leave Mars and return to their own planet, the Martians bid them a fond farewell. They knew that they might never see the humans again, but they would never forget the incredible work that they had done to save their planet.

And so, as the last spaceship left the red planet, the Martians looked up at the sky, filled with hope for the future. They knew that their planet might still face challenges in the years to come, but they also knew that they had the strength and determination to face them head-on. For the first time in a long time, the Martians felt truly alive, and they knew that they had the humans to thank for it.
